Product description Built to support on-the-fly volume expansion and local backups, the DX517 5-Bay Expansion Enclosure from Synology adds an additional five 3.5"/2.5" SATA drive bays to their DS1819+, DS1817+, DS1817, DS1618+, DS1517+, DS1517, DS918+, DS718+, DS218+, and NVR1218. Its drive bays are hot-swappable and screwless, and included is an AC power cord, an accessory pack, and an eSATA expansion cable. Protection is provided by a limited 3-year warranty. General Features - 5-Bay 3.5"/2.5" SATA Expansion
- Add five additional drive bays to your Synology DiskStation DS1817+ and DS1517+. Supporting 2.5" SATA hard drives and SSDs, as well as 3.5" SATA hard drives, the DX517 is a flexible solution supporting on-the-fly volume expansion or serving as a local backup destination.
- Online Volume Expansion
- Managed from DiskStation Manager on the host NAS, the additional bays in the DX517 are immediately ready to be used once connected. On-the-fly volume expansion helps ensure that storage and services on the host are not interrupted during volume expansion.
- Hot-Swappable Drive Tray Design
- The hot-swappable drive trays of DX517 allow drive installation and replacement without powering down the system. A screwless drive tray design also helps reduce the time needed for system setup.
- Dedicated Local Backup Solution
- Synology's DX517 can be used as a dedicated local backup solution for the Synology DiskStation DS1817+ or DS1517+. When created as a separate volume, the DX517 provides a great backup solution to its local hard disks in case of system failure.

Technical parametersSynology DX517 Specs | | | Number of Bays | 5 x 2.5"/3.5" | | Media Card Slots | None | | Connections | 1 x eSATA | | Compatible Drive Interface | SATA III | | Form Factor | Desktop | | Hot-Swap Support | Yes | | Link Aggregation and Failover Support | No | | Wake on LAN | No | | | | Total Raw Capacity | None | | Type | None | | Flash Memory | None | | | | Power Consumption | 29.9 W (Typical) 2.4 W (Standby) | | Power Source | Internal Power Supply | | PSU Wattage | 1 x 200 W | | AC Input Power | 100 to 240 VAC, 50 / 60 Hz | | | | Operating Temperature | 40 to 104°F / 4 to 40°C | | Operating Humidity | 5 to 95% | | Storage Temperature | 14 to 158°F / -10 to 70°C | | Certifications | BSMI, CE, FCC, RoHS, as per Manufacturer | | | | Cooling | 2 x 80 mm Fans | | Noise Level | 21.5 dBA | | Dimensions | 6.2 x 9.8 x 9.2" / 157.0 x 248.0 x 233.0 mm | | Weight | 8.6 lb / 3.9 kg | | | | Package Weight | 13.05 lb | | Box Dimensions (LxWxH) | 14.7 x 13.6 x 12.7" |
